With passenger dedicated lines have been built in recent years, the network of these lines has been formed generally. It is predicted that passenger dedicated line will be built more than sixteen thousand kilometers before2020.As the most important locomotive equipment to finish the missions of passenger transportation, the cost of EMU has a large proportion of equipment investments in passenger dedicated lines because of its high acquisition and maintenance costs. The operation and maintenance for EMU have great significance to eusure the safety and efficient operation of itself. Reasonable arrangements for operation and maintenance can minimize non-productive time of EMU furthest, which can also improve utilization coefficient of EMU. Based on the interchange problem of different EMU Types, it is of gret importance to study the maintenance scheduling planning method for EMU from the point of analyzing the characteristics of this problem.Based on abundant domestic and foreign references.this paper makes systematic analysis and study on planning issues related to the EMU maintenance scheduling, considering about the characteristics of Chinese EMU operation and maintenance. This article describes the distribution of China’s large EMU maintenance bases and analyses their operating processes at first, and then makes specific analysis on the connotation and influencing factors of the maintenance scheduling planning problem for EMU in China. Based on the adaptive analysis of current the maintenance scheduling planning models, this paper constructs a mathematics model for the maintenance scheduling planning on the basis of reasonable circulation of different EMU types, which aims at maximizing the total running miles of EMU before its maintenance and minimizing numbers of EMU needed, considering about constraint conditions of routing coverage, numbers of EMU, reasonable circulation of different EMU types etc. And this model is solved by ant algorithm. In the end,this paper proved the practicability of this model by a example calculating validation, which based on part of EMU routing plan of Wuhan EMU maintenance base.
